A center is a schedule with many names on it. Each practitioner has their own session types, availability and intake forms; visitors book any of them from one website and one calendar, and every booking lands in one client list the center owns. Staff see their own day; the center sees the whole week.
Treatment rooms and the movement studio are set up once with their own availability. A resident practitioner's sessions reserve a room automatically; a visiting practitioner rents one by the hour or the day and pays through the same checkout your clients use. Upkeep and supplies are tracked against each room, so the studio's real cost is visible.
Weekly classes and workshops with capacity and waitlists. A center membership with member pricing on sessions and classes. A course for the training program you run twice a year. A community space for the people who come every week. Each is its own offering and the same person across all of them.
Every session, class, rental and membership payment is income the day it lands, by practitioner and by room. Rent, utilities and supplies arrive from the bank feed already categorized. Practitioner splits are a report, not a spreadsheet, and the year closes with a tax-ready summary for the center.
